#524197 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#524197 is composed of 32.2% red, 25.5%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.7% cyan, 57%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 251.9 degrees, a saturation of 39.8% and a lightness of 42.4%. #524197 color hex could be obtained by blending #a482ff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#524197 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#524197 has RGB values of R:82, G:65,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 5390743.
